Trade card of "Baker & Fourdrinier Stationers, at the Globe, next Door to the General Post Office, in Lombard Street London. Sell all sorts of Merchants, & other Account Books, Paper, Parchment, Stamps, & all Stationary [sic] Wares, by Wholesale, or Retail, at Reasonable Rates. N.B. Bills of Exchange, in most Languages.". The lettering is in an elaborate cartouche with a globe at the top, and, at the bottom, stationery wares with a view of a shore and a ship at sea beyond.
Etching with engraved lettering
